Why Diets Don’t Work Vs What Does

You might know of someone who heard a “hot” stock market tip and invested heavily right before the market took a big dive. They panicked and sold their stock losing heavily. Now as a result of this experience they have never invested since and warn everyone off investing in shares. Sound familiar?

We all have what is known as a comfort zone and when we do new or challenging things we get outside that comfort zone a little or a lot. When we get too far outside our comfort zone (watching our stocks crash in value) we contract back into our safe comfort zone never to venture out again in that area. A similar dynamic happens with food.

If you go on a diet that is extremely different to your usual diet it is almost certain you will not sustain it long term. You get to far outside your comfort zone so the same thing tends to happen.

However if you do it gradually your taste buds which are malleable actually become accustomed to the new healthy flavors you introduce them to over a 12 week period.

To be successful the concept is to eat a “better burger”, not “no burger” because burgers can be delicious and nutritious. To improve your burger you might try your burgers without butter or find a better substitute, wait till you have adjusted and are comfortable with that little change, then try your burger with a lean beef patty instead of high fat. Only when comfortable and ready would you try switching to a whole grain bun, and in time add more salad, less sauce, less cheese or no cheese. Walla…healthy trim you starts to appear!

The secret is to make small incremental changes one little step at a time. Most people try to lose 20 kilos in 10 weeks. Instead take a lifelong approach and slowly adopt healthy eating habits in all areas of your diet and the weight will take care of itself and stay off for life.
